What is a Tool Store?
A tool store is a retail establishment that concentrates on offering numerous tools and equipment for construction, upkeep, and repair work. These shops vary from big home improvement chains to small independent dealers concentrated on specific niches. The main goal of these facilities is to provide customers with whatever they require to effectively total projects, from fundamental hand tools to innovative power tools.

Not all tool stores are developed equal. Here are some vital factors to think about when selecting a tool store that suits your needs:
Product Range: Make sure the store uses a detailed selection of tools and devices connected to your requirements.Consumer Service: Knowledgeable personnel can offer valuable advice and assistance, ensuring that clients choose the most appropriate tools for their jobs.Rates: Compare prices and make sure the store offers competitive rates. Search for discounts or loyalty programs.Store Policies: Pay attention to return policies, service warranties, and repair work services readily available, as these can considerably influence your buying choice.Place: Convenience is key. Q2: Is it better to buy power tools or hand tools?
A: It depends on the job at hand; power tools are much better for sturdy tasks, while hand tools appropriate for detailed work.
Q3: Are expensive tools worth the financial investment?
A: In many cases, higher-quality tools boast better sturdiness and effectiveness, which can be more affordable in the long run.
Q4: Can I find rental alternatives at tool stores?
A: Many bigger tool shops offer tool rental services, permitting you to utilize specific devices without the complete purchase cost.
